Business giants launch clean energy initiative

The Breakthrough Energy Coalition, unveiled during the UN’s climate talks in Paris this week, will primarily put money into early-stage companies aiming to produce near zero-carbon emissions, while also spreading investments across a number of sectors including electricity, transport, industry and energy system efficiency.

The coalition will target the development of novel technologies and innovations to current forms of renewable energy, with the high-profile investors working closely with leading public and private institutions in order to “guide investment decision-making.”

Reid Hoffman and Jeff Bezos, founders of Linked In and Amazon, respectively, will work with Microsoft founder Gates, Facebook CEO Zuckerburg and Virgin owner Branson as part of the coalition, which is formed of investors from nine countries, spanning four continents.

The new initiative has been launched in conjunction with Mission Innovation, an agreement from 21 countries, including the US and Britain, to double the amount of public money going into clean energy innovation, with its first meeting set to take place early next year.

Gates cited the fact that the world is set to be using 50% more energy by 2050, stating that much of this energy will be gained from coal and oil.

“The renewable technologies we have today, like wind and solar, have made a lot of progress and could be one path to a zero-carbon energy future,” he said. “But given the scale of the challenge, we need to be exploring many different paths and that means we also need to invent new approaches.

“Private companies will ultimately develop these energy breakthroughs, but their work will rely on the kind of basic research that only governments can fund. Both have a role to play.”

US President Barack Obama believes that the additional resources provided by the coalition will dramatically expand technologies that are set to play a big part in the future energy mix.

“The truth is, if we adapt existing technologies and make them cheaper and faster and more readily available– if we improve energy efficiency–we’re still only going to get part of the way there and there’s still going to be a big gap to fill,” he said.

“That’s where these research dollars become so important, because we don’t yet know exactly what’s going to work best.”
